Understanding Belt Drive Garage Door Openers
What is a Belt-Driven Garage Door Opener?
When using a belt-driven opener system, a durable rubber belt powers the operation of your garage door. The system ensures quiet and efficient operation while moving the trolley along the rail to open and close your garage door smoothly.
Advantages of Belt Drive Garage Door Openers:
- Quiet Operation: Ideal for garages beneath or adjacent to living spaces.
- Smooth Performance: Offers superior convenience with fast and silent operation.
- Low Maintenance: Unlike chain drives, belt systems do not require frequent lubrication.
- The belt's lifespan is not much shorter than that of the chain, which reflects positively on this experience.
- Advanced Features: Often includes LED lighting, battery backups, and Wi-Fi connectivity.
Disadvantages of Belt Drive Garage Door Openers:
- Limited Strength: May struggle with heavier, wooden, or insulated garage doors.
- Belt Wear and Tear: Rubber belts can stretch or wear out, requiring periodic tension adjustments.
- Cost: Typically pricier than chain-driven openers due to advanced technology and smoother performance.

Understanding Chain Drive Garage Door Openers
What is a Chain-Driven Garage Door Opener?
This garage door opener functions through a sturdy steel chain system that resembles bicycle chains to consistently move the garage door up and down with a sprocket-driven trolley.
Advantages of Chain Drive Garage Door Openers:
- Strength and Reliability: Ideal for heavy garage doors, including multi-car, wooden, and insulated models.
- Cost-Effectiveness: Generally more affordable than belt-driven openers.
- Use of chain drive in commercial motors.
Disadvantages of Chain Drive Garage Door Openers:
- Noise Level: Produces a noticeable noise, making it less suitable for attached garages near living spaces.
- Regular Maintenance Required: It requires frequent lubrication with solidol and periodic tightening of the spring in the trolleys.
- Vibration and Movement: Garage doors operated by chains can exhibit slight bouncing or vibrations during movement.

Belt Drive vs. Chain Drive Garage Door Opener: Which is Better?
Factors to Consider
- Noise Sensitivity: Choose a belt drive for quieter performance.
- Garage Door Weight: Opt for a chain drive if your door is heavy or larger.
- Budget Constraints: Chain drives offer a more budget-friendly solution.
- Long-term Maintenance: Belt drives typically require less maintenance but may need more frequent replacements over time.
